Heading into what looks like the start of the final act with the rest of the canon fodder VERS Knights either killed off or committed to Slaine's new regime (that took like all of 3 episodes to build maybe) I still think for a first time out on a mecha anime essentially alone A-1 would have been so much smarter and things would have turned out at the very least much better had they chosen the staff based on genre experience and overall vision as opposed to who has worked on recently popular hits for their parent company....many of which were just adaptations. Like it's the difference between showing you are truly committed to making a stand out show in a genre that will stand the test of time and also stand up to basic scrutiny and questions of logic, character development/consistency and showing you're basically just trying to build a show that will survive it's run based off of hype and getting people to continue to pay attention one way or another.

I mean what you've essentially ended up with with 6 episodes to go is the story still yet to have even touched on things like the origins of Aldnoah, what exactly it means for the current conflict, character arc resolution (not too hard since only Slaine really has one at this point), the resolution of the current conflict (still think it's probably just going to end in a duel between Inaho and Slaine for all the marbles somehow), the whole Dr. Troyard subplot (possibly abandoned with Sauzbaum's death along with a lot of other subplots?) and a few other incidental things like Marito's impressively drawn out combat trauma subplot and whether bridge officer A can get a date. What we have to see this through is a concept creator who was so invested in this project that he left it cold turkey after 3 episodes and hasn't said a word on it in months, a series director who seems like he's still trying his best to hold things together but lacks any true experience or vision beyond just what he thinks will get people to pay attention and a writer who seems to be on the project primarily as a result of having worked with said director in the past and whose closest brush with a mecha/military style anime in the past is essentially Stratos 4.

Tough road ahead to close this off. I think it's going to have an inconclusive just kind of downcast ending like Valvrave that makes you question what the point even was.
